And whereas by Warrant bearing date the twenty-eighth day of November, one thousand nine hundred and thirty-eight, I authorize you to convene courts-martial as aforesaid and to confirm the findings and sentences thereof, such Warrant being published in the New Zealand Gazette No. 85 on the first day of December, one thousand nine hundred and thirty-eight, at page 2471 :
And whereas I have executed a further Warrant in lieu of the aforesaid Warrant :
Now, therefore, I, Cyril Louis Norton Newall, the Governor-General of the Dominion of New Zealand, do hereby cancel and revoke the said Warrant bearing date the twenty-eighth day of November, one thousand nine hundred and thirty-eight.
Given under my hand at Wellington, this 16th day of July, 1945.
F. JONES, Minister of Defence.
Warrant for Convening General Courts-martial
C. L. N. NEWALL, Governor-General
To the Chief of the Air Staff for the time being of the Royal New Zealand Air Force.
IN pursuance and exercise of the powers conferred by the Air Force Act, 1937, and the regulations made thereunder, I, Cyril Louis Norton Newall, the Governor-General of the Dominion of New Zealand, do hereby authorize you from time to time as occasion may require to convene general courts-martial for the trial of every person subject to the said Act and regulations who shall be charged with any offence for which such person may be tried by court-martial, whether such offence shall have been committed before or after the date of this Warrant ; and I hereby further authorize you to confirm the proceedings of any such courts-martial and to cause any sentence thereof to be put into execution according to law :
Provided always that if by sentence of any general court-martial a commissioned officer has been sentenced to suffer death, penal servitude, or imprisonment, or to be cashiered or dismissed from the Air Force, or an airman has been sentenced to suffer death or penal servitude, you shall in such case, and also in the case of any other general court-martial, whether convened by you or under the delegated authority hereinafter mentioned in which you shall think fit so to do, transmit the proceedings to the Solicitor-General of New Zealand in order that he may forward them to the Minister of Defence, who will lay the same before me for my decision thereupon :
And I do further authorize you to direct your Warrant to any officer of the Air Force not below the rank of Squadron Leader giving him a general authority to convene general courts-martial for the trial of any persons subject to the said Act and regulations who shall be charged with any offence for which such person may be tried by court-martial, whether such offence shall have been committed before or after the date of the Warrant directed by you to such officer, and also to exercise in respect of the proceedings of any courts-martial the power of confirming the findings or sentences thereof according to law, or, if you should so think fit, of directing him to reserve for your confirmation the proceedings of all or any courts-martial, in which case you are hereby authorized to exercise in respect of the proceedings so reserved all the powers of a confirming officer in accordance with the said Act and regulations :
And also, in the case of any such officer exercising command outside New Zealand, empowering him to appoint a fit person to execute the office of judge-advocate at such courts-martial for the more orderly proceedings of the same :
And for executing the several powers, matters, and things herein expressed this shall be to you, and all others whom it may concern, a sufficient Warrant and authority.
As witness the hand of His Excellency the Governor-General, this 16th day of July, 1945
F. JONES, Minister of Defence.
Appointments and Promotions of Officers of the 2nd New Zealand Expeditionary Force
Army Department,
Wellington, 10th July, 1945.
HIS Excellency the Governor-General has been pleased to approve of the following appointments and promotions of officers of the 2nd New Zealand Expeditionary Force :
MEMORANDUM
Staff
Lieutenant-Colonel P. L. Bennett, D.S.O., O.B.E., M.C., is loaned to the War Office for special employment under the Allied Control Commission at Headquarters, South West Pacific Area, and is granted the temporary rank of Colonel. Dated 20th February, 1945.
2ND N.Z. EXPEDITIONARY FORCE (UNITED KINGDOM)
PROMOTIONS
N.Z. Artillery
Lieutenant (temp. Captain) J. H. Fullarton to be Captain. Dated 22nd April, 1945.
N.Z. Infantry
Captain T. G. Bedding, M.C., to be temp. Major. Dated 3rd May, 1941.
N.Z. Ordnance Corps
Major S. B. Wallace to be temp. Lieutenant-Colonel. Dated 2nd April, 1945.
N.Z. Postal Corps
Captain (temp. Major) H. A. Harbott to be Major. Dated 22nd April, 1945.
N.Z. Army Pay Corps
2nd Lieutenant W. B. McI. Devitt to be Lieutenant. Dated 13th June, 1945.
